The ingredients needed to make Rump Steak with Diane Sauce:
  1. Get I chopped onion
  2. Make ready Spray oil
  3. Get 2 rump steaks
  4. Get Steak Spice
  5. Prepare Worcestershire Sauce
  6. Make ready Olive margarine or butter

Instructions to make Rump Steak with Diane Sauce:
  1. Fry the onions in a little spray oil.
  2. Cover the chopping board with cling film. Tenderise the steaks. I have a spike tenderiser. Spray each side of the steak with oil.
  3. Have quite a hight heat for the frying pan. Make a space in the pan by moving onions to the edge. Place steaks in pan hopefully it sizzles when you put them in. Sprinkle with steak spice. How you like your steak is personal so turn when ready. Sprinkle with Worcestershire sauce. I use quite a lot. We like cooked through. Add butter and baste steaks. Take out and rest for 5-10mins on warm plates.
  4. We had fryed mushrooms, egg and criss-cross chips.

Best cut of beef to use for Steak Diane Casserole: Chuck steak (also called braising steak) - comes from the forequarter - consisting of parts of the neck, shoulder blade, and upper arm. It's a tough but very flavorful cut of meat. It has a lot of connective tissue, which needs long slow cooking to break down and become tender.
